Water Quality and Its Importance
Water quality is paramount when it comes to the lifespan of saltwater fish. A well-maintained aquarium environment ensures that fish can thrive and avoid disease and stress. Essential parameters, including pH levels, salinity, and hardness, must be monitored consistently as fluctuations can adversely affect fish health. The introduction of stable filtration systems plays a key role here. Utilizing quality filters not only maintains clean water but also ensures beneficial bacteria establish themselves to convert toxic ammonia to less harmful substances. Regular water changes are also crucial, allowing aquarists to remove accumulated toxins while replenishing vital trace elements. To achieve a balanced pH, many aquarists utilize buffer solutions, which can minimize rapid changes that could stress fish. Additionally, marine salt blends, designed specifically for saltwater aquariums, provide necessary minerals and elements. Testing kits are indispensable tools for aquarists, allowing them to easily monitor water conditions and make necessary adjustments. When water parameters stay within the appropriate range, the likelihood of fish experiencing health issues drops significantly. Focusing on high-quality water conditions significantly extends the lifespan of saltwater fish in captivity.
Dietary needs play an important role in determining the longevity of saltwater fish. Providing a varied, species-appropriate diet improves their overall well-being and resistance to disease. Carnivorous fish, for example, require high-protein diets comprising pellets, frozen, or live food. In contrast, herbivorous species thrive on algae-based foods and vegetables. It’s essential for fish owners to familiarize themselves with the specific dietary requirements of their fish species to ensure optimal nutrition. Overfeeding can lead to serious health problems, including obesity and poor water quality. A recommended feeding schedule of two to three times a day is typical, depending on species. Regular observation helps owners determine if fish are eating correctly and reacting well to food selection. Notably, incorporating additives such as vitamins can enhance immune responses and overall health. Also, the use of high-quality flake or pellet feeds enriched with probiotics and essential fatty acids promotes better growth and wellbeing. By investing time and resources into an appropriate diet, aquarium enthusiasts can significantly enhance their saltwater fish’ lifespan, creating a more vibrant and healthy underwater community.
Stress Management in Aquariums
Managing stress levels in aquariums is crucial for the health and longevity of saltwater fish. Stress manifests in various ways, including aggression, reduced appetite, and increased susceptibility to diseases. One major factor causing stress is the inappropriate selection of tank mates. Fish species often have specific social needs, and mixing aggressive and peaceful species can result in conflict. Researching compatible species and understanding individual temperaments can help to foster a harmonious community. Providing ample swimming space and hiding spots through aquascaping can alleviate territorial disputes and create a more tranquil environment. Environmental enrichment is also vital; adding plants, rocks, and decorations provides both aesthetics and essential shelter. Furthermore, maintaining consistent water parameters and avoiding sudden changes reduce stress levels in fish. When introducing new fish to an established aquarium, utilizing quarantine procedures is important to monitor potential illnesses before adding new inhabitants. By implementing these practices, aquarists can minimize stress, allowing fish to thrive in their captive environments. Consequently, a happy and less-stressed fish is more likely to live a longer and healthier life, promoting a captivating underwater spectacle for observers.

The Role of Regular Maintenance
Regular maintenance is key to the longevity of saltwater fish in captivity. Consistent tank upkeep, including cleaning and monitoring, supports a stable environment where fish can thrive. Performing routine maintenance tasks, such as cleaning the substrate and changing filters, helps remove waste products and ensures optimal water flow. Furthermore, adequately scheduled water changes, typically bi-weekly, allow aquarists to refresh trace elements essential for fish health. Testing water parameters regularly is vital, allowing early detection and resolution of potential issues. Aquarists should always utilize reliable testing kits for essential water parameters, including pH, salinity, and ammonia levels. Keeping detailed records of water conditions and fish behavior can guide aquarium management decisions. Additionally, establishing a maintenance calendar can help eliminate the guesswork associated with upkeep tasks. Monitoring filtration systems contributes to the overall health of the fish and can prevent buildup of harmful substances. Zoning in on potential problems before they escalate allows aquarists to take preventive measures. Investing time in regular maintenance ultimately underpins the success of a saltwater aquarium, enhancing the quality of life and lifespan for its marine inhabitants, while delivering an appealing display for aquarists and visitors alike.
